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8554 499 33741261933 8650478 7931844
29846919416 3139955926
29846919416 3139955926
778191 991 8636127 341 60
All about undefined
Interested in learning more?
29846919416 3139955926
778191 991 8636127 341 60
See more
33 83143 65
23 88554 5943089924 137 363109
See more
664061 33819 27
346 905936794 6561042710
See more